Fire and smoke damage cleanup in Rancho Cucamonga includes removing all fire-related debris and soot. Professionals then thoroughly clean all affected surfaces, tackling smoke stains and residue. Odor removal is a critical step, often involving ozone treatments or thermal fogging. If water was used to extinguish the fire, water damage mitigation is also included. It's a comprehensive process to make your property safe again.
Yes, water and fire damage restoration in Rancho Cucamonga can be handled by one specialized company. Fires often lead to significant water damage from firefighting efforts, making a combined approach essential. These companies are equipped to address both types of damage comprehensively, ensuring your property is fully restored. This integrated service saves you time and effort by having one team manage all aspects of the recovery.
